Is Viewstone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is safe. Viewstone in Greenwich, CT has a safety grade of A-. The overall crime index is 69, which is 31%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Greenwich average (crime index 54), Viewstone is 15% higher in overall crime.
Looking at specific crime types, vehicle theft is the most elevated concern (index: 115, 15% above average), while rape is the lowest risk (index: 5).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
